Director Ajay Bhupathi, renowned for his work on 'RX 100', is set to plunge audiences into the heart-pounding and spine-chilling narrative of 'Mangalavaaram.' This multilingual release, hitting theatres on November 17 in Telugu, Hindi, Tamil, Kannada, and Malayalam, has been making waves, especially due to its captivating trailer.
The story unfolds in an ill-fated village plagued by a gruesome murder every Tuesday, shrouded in fear that grips the inhabitants. As Muralidhar Goud's character exclaims, "The heart is popping out of the mouth," a palpable sense of dread permeates the narrative. Ajay Ghosh appears bewildered, while men scramble for their lives.
Payal Rajput, portraying a character seemingly tormented by abuse and harassment, makes a stunning and delayed entrance in the trailer. Her love life appears to be unravelling, and she may be trapped with a predator. Chaitanya Krishna and other male characters exude intense anger and tension.
Produced by Swati Reddy Gunupathi and Suresh Verma of Mudhra Media Works, along with Ajay Bhupathi of A Creative Works, this thriller promises to deliver a gripping experience. The trailer, backed by the impeccable musical compositions of Ajaneesh Loknath ('Kantara' and 'Virupaksha' fame), is nothing short of riveting.
